3rd Grade

The SCREAM

We learned about EXPRESSIONISM and discussed the artist Edvard Munch and his famous painting The Scream.  We watched the BrainPop video on Stress and talked about what makes us want to scream (good, bad, sad, happy, excited, etc...).  We drew a picture of us screaming with at least one visual clue in the drawing.  After coloring it, the students wrote a script about what they were screaming about.  Next, the students photographed their art, edited it and used the ChatterKid App to record their script.  â€‹

ELEMENTS
of

ART

All artsists have the same elements of art with which to work.  They are line, shape, color, value, form, texture & space.  ALL of the Art in the world is done with one or more of these elements.​

PRINCIPLES

of
DESIGN

Once you are familiar with the Elements of Art, you need to learn how the Principles of Design can make your art work better.  They are balance, contrast, emphasis, movement, pattern, rhythm & unity.  They help artist organize their artwork so it feels more comfortable to viewers.​
